Course details
Digital Twin Fundamentals: Understanding the concept of digital twins, their applications, and benefits in workforce analytics, including Industry 4.0, IoT, and data analytics. •
Data Analytics for Digital Twins: Learning data analytics techniques and tools to analyze and interpret data from digital twins, including data visualization, machine learning, and predictive analytics. •
Workforce Analytics with Digital Twins: Applying digital twins to workforce analytics, including workforce planning, talent management, and organizational performance optimization. •
Industry-Specific Applications of Digital Twins: Exploring industry-specific applications of digital twins in workforce analytics, such as manufacturing, healthcare, and finance. •
IoT and Edge Computing for Digital Twins: Understanding the role of IoT and edge computing in enabling real-time data collection and processing for digital twins. •
Cybersecurity for Digital Twins: Learning about cybersecurity threats and measures to protect digital twins and associated data, including data encryption and access control. •
Digital Twin Development and Deployment: Understanding the process of developing and deploying digital twins, including data integration, modeling, and simulation. •
Workforce Digitalization Strategy: Developing a workforce digitalization strategy that aligns with business objectives, including digital transformation, organizational change management, and cultural shift. •
Measuring ROI of Digital Twins: Learning how to measure the return on investment (ROI) of digital twins, including cost savings, productivity gains, and competitiveness improvements. •
Future of Workforce Analytics with Digital Twins: Exploring emerging trends and technologies that will shape the future of workforce analytics with digital twins, including AI, AR, and blockchain.
